Roofing projects involve various risks that can impact safety, costs, and project timelines. Effective risk assessment techniques are essential for identifying, evaluating, and mitigating these risks to ensure successful project completion.
Understanding Risk Assessment in Roofing
Risk assessment is a systematic process used to identify potential hazards and analyze the likelihood and impact of those hazards on a roofing project. It helps project managers prioritize safety measures and allocate resources efficiently.
Common Risk Assessment Techniques
- Job Safety Analysis (JSA): This technique involves breaking down each task to identify hazards and determine safe work procedures.
- Hazard and Operability Study (HAZOP): A structured approach to identify potential hazards in complex systems or processes.
- Checklists: Using predefined lists of common hazards to ensure all safety aspects are considered.
- Risk Matrices: Visual tools that evaluate risks based on their likelihood and severity, aiding in prioritization.
- SWOT Analysis: Analyzing strengths, weaknesses, opportunities, and threats related to the project environment.
Implementing Effective Risk Assessment
To effectively implement risk assessment techniques in roofing projects, consider the following steps:
- Identify hazards early: Conduct site inspections and gather input from experienced workers.
- Evaluate risks systematically: Use techniques like risk matrices to prioritize hazards.
- Develop mitigation plans: Create safety protocols and training programs to address identified risks.
- Monitor and review: Continuously assess risks throughout the project and adjust strategies as needed.
